Disciplina

Área

Área Científica de Sistemas de Informação > Arquitectura e Gestão de Sistemas de Informação

Activa nos planos curriculares

MISE2013 > MISE2013 > 2º Ciclo > Modelação de Sistemas de Informação (Ead)

Nível

Esta Unidade Curricular será avaliada através de duas componentes complementares: • Componente Teórica (50%): Exame individual a realizar no final do semestre. • Componente Prática (50%): Realização de um projeto de “modelação e especificação de requisitos técnicos”, o qual será desenvolvido e avaliado ao longo do semestre através de três entregas sucessivas.

Tipo

Não Estruturante

Regime

Semestral

Carga Horária

1º Semestre

2.857 h/semana

170.0 h/semestre

Objectivos

Nesta Unidade Curricular pretende-se que os alunos aprendam, relacionem e apliquem os principais conhecimentos da área de engenharia de requisitos de sistemas de informação, com um particular ênfase nos aspetos de modelação e especificação técnica deste tipo de sistemas. Será introduzido o UML (Unified ModelingLanguage) como linguagem de modelação para o desenvolvimento destas capacidades, e suportado por ferramentas de modelação concretas.

Programa

O programa abarca os seguintes tópicos: • Introdução à engª de requisitos. • Processo e técnicas de desenvolvimento de requisitos: Levantamento e análise de requisitos; Escrita de requisitos; Validação de requisitos. • Processo e técnicas de gestão de requisitos. • Introdução ao UML (contexto histórico, âmbito, estrutura de conceitos, mecanismos comuns, tipos de dados predefinidos). • Modelação de estrutura. • Modelação de casos de utilização. • Modelação de interações. • Modelação do ciclo de vida de objetos. • Modelação do comportamento de atividades. • Requisitos não funcionais.

Metodologia de avaliação

Esta Unidade Curricular será avaliada através de duas componentes complementares: • Componente Teórica (50%): Exame individual a realizar no final do semestre. • Componente Prática (50%): Realização de um projeto de “modelação e especificação de requisitos técnicos”, o qual será desenvolvido e avaliado ao longo do semestre através de três entregas sucessivas.

Pré-requisitos

N/A

Componente Laboratorial

N/A

Princípios Éticos

N/A

Componente de Programação e Computação

N/A

Componente de Competências Transversais

N/A

Bibliografia

Principal

UML, Processos e Ferramentas CASE, Vol.I (2ª edição)

Alberto Silva e Carlos Videira

2005

Centro Atlântico


Requirements Engineering, Fundamentals, Principles and Techniques

Klaus Pohl

2010

Springer